The Dishwasher/Steward is responsible for the cleaning of all kitchens and equipment and ensuring that everything is washed and properly stored. The steward assists the Executive Steward and Chefs in receiving items and properly storing them. This position also ensures that all kitchen areas are kept clean, neat and well stocked and keeps hallways free of obstructions, floors clean/dry and responsible for frequent trash removal.
